Real price ranges from 91 funeral homes across New Mexico
By Terry Feely, Former Firefighter and Paramedic · Last Updated May 2026
Funeral costs in New Mexico range from $1,268 to $4,462 for direct cremation to $4,473 to $12,714 for a traditional funeral with burial. The national average for direct cremation is $1,500 to $3,500, and the national average for traditional burial is $7,000 to $12,000. New Mexico's direct cremation costs are 15% above national average, and burial costs are 10% below national average.
| Service | New Mexico Average | vs National |
|---|---|---|
| Direct Cremation | $1,268 to $4,462 | 15% above national average |
| Cremation with Memorial Service | $6,693 to $9,816 | 24% above national average |
| Traditional Burial | $4,473 to $12,714 | 10% below national average |
| Full Funeral with Viewing | $13,985 to $17,800 | 32% above national average |
Based on real pricing from 91 funeral homes in New Mexico listed on Evermore Directory. Always request a General Price List directly from each funeral home.

Direct cremation is the most affordable option in New Mexico, starting around $1,268. It includes transportation, cremation, and return of remains without a formal service.

Funeral costs in New Mexico vary based on the type of service (cremation vs burial), the provider's location (urban vs rural), facility costs, and which optional services are selected. Always request a General Price List from each funeral home to compare itemized costs.
